#a57439 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a57439 is composed of 64.7% red, 45.5%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.7%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 32.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 43.5%. #a57439 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e872 with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#a57439 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#a57439 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a57439 has RGB values of R:165, G:116,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.3, Y:0.65,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10843193.

Shades and Tints of #a57439
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fcf9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a57439
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726f6c is the less saturated color, while #d87906 is the most saturated one.
